HVAC Design for Controlled Environments:

Dispensaries require precise environmental control to maintain product quality and create a comfortable experience for customers and staff. Our HVAC designs featured advanced systems that ensure consistent temperature and humidity control while meeting Title 24 energy efficiency standards. By incorporating high-performance HVAC equipment, we reduced energy consumption while maintaining optimal indoor air quality.

InnoDez provided MEP Design (Mechanical, Electrical and Plumbing) and Title 24 Report for four (4) tenant improvements for Cannabis Retail Dispensaries in Fresno, Oakland, Larkin St., and California St. in San Francisco.

All design were completed in less than 10 days since the client wanted them ready in a short time.

Fresno Dispensary Tenant Improvement:

Location E. Kings Canyon Rd, Fresno

Size: 4686 SF

Oakland Dispensary Tenant Improvement:

In Oakland project at Mountain Blvd., two existing retail stores were combined into one retail dispensary without changing the total gross leasing area which was about 2,300 SF in total. MOUNTAIN BLVD. OAKLAND, CA 94611 2231 SF.

California St., San Francisco Dispensary Tenant Improvement:

Location: California St. (Laurel Village) San Francisco

Scope of work was changing an existing restaurant / retail suite into a Cannabis Dispensary and Delivery Facility without changing gross leasing area. Building included a 1,350 SF floor plan and a 500 SF mezzanine.

 Larkin St. San Francisco Dispensary Tenant Improvement:

Location: 670 Larkin St. San Francisco, CA 94109

Scope of working was changing a 1,600 retail storefront into a new Cannabis Dispensary Facility.
